Summary of Previous Megathreads ONE and TWO and THREE contains HYBE's audit of ADOR and Min Hee Jin's 1st press conference. FOUR summarized all events up to April 30th, 2024. FIVE and SIX contains potential ADOR embezzlement, MHJ's injunction and hearing, and a letter from the parents of NewJeans. SEVEN and EIGHT and NINE contains MHJ's injunction granted May 30th and remaining ADOR CEO, HYBE replacing ADOR board members, BELIFT LAB's video regarding plagiarism and lawsuit against MHJ. TEN and ELEVEN and TWELVE contains ex-ADOR employee's sexual harassment case, band Shakatak's plagiarism claim, HYBE 2.0 and ADOR restructuring with new CEO Kim Joo Young, MV director drama, the NewJeans livestream, MHJ's 2nd injunction filing and public events/interviews. THIRTEEN and FOURTEEN and FIFTEEN contains an interview with NewJeans' parents, Hanni and CEO Kim Joo Young at the National Assembly, MHJ's reappointment as director, Kim Taeho at the National Assembly, HYBE's Weekly Industry Report leak, the court's dismissal of MHJ's 2nd Injunction, ADOR board's vote against making MHJ's CEO again, NewJeans' certified letter of ultimatum to ADOR, rejection of Hanni's workplace bullying claim by labor ministry, MHJ's resignation from ADOR, and NewJeans' contract termination press conference. SIXTEEN and SEVENTEEN and EIGHTEEN contains ADOR's 26-page response to NewJeans' certified letter, Dispatch's exposé on MHJ's alleged strategy to leave HYBE, ADOR seeking validity of NewJeans member contracts, KMCA/KOSPO statements concerning tampering, the creation of the 'jeanzforfree' Instagram account, visa concerns, Employee B's MHJ defamation mediation failing, Davolink Chairman details, first hearings for Belift Lab and Source Music vs MHJ damages cases, dismissal of former ADOR VP's workplace harassment case against HYBE/ADOR, ADOR's injunction to halt NewJeans ad deals, and NewJeans rebranding to NJZ. NINETEEN and TWENTY and TWENTY ONE contain the new Instagram account of NewJeans' parents, workplace harassment accusations against HYBE/ADOR executives cleared, the granting of ADOR's provisional injunction against NewJeans independent activities along with group's appeal/objection, the shareholder agreement termination and exercising put/call options cases being run jointly, and the 1st contract validity hearing between ADOR/NewJeans. MEGATHREAD TWENTY TWO covered through May to mid-July. Contains: The granting of ADOR's 'indirect enforcement' request by the court, which would result in potential fines for NewJeans members if they pursue independent activities, procedural hearings for the ADOR/NewJeans contract validity case along with the Belift Lab/Source Music/HYBE cases against MHJ, and the rejection of NewJeans' appeal/objection to the injunction. MEGATHREAD TWENTY THREE covered mid-July to October. Contains: The finalized rejection of NewJeans' injunction appeal, the suspicion clearance for Min Hee Jin regarding occupational breach of trust accusations by HYBE and HYBE's appeal, the 3rd hearing for Belift Lab's damages case against MHJ around plagiarism, two sessions with failure of mediation between NewJeans and ADOR, the 3rd hearing for Source Music's damages case against MHJ and KakaoTalk messages confirmed to be allowed as evidence, and the fine against MHJ upheld in Employee B's case against her for workplace bullying. Articles / Timeline 251030 Regarding ADOR's contract validity case with NewJeans, the court ruled in favor of ADOR. Their contract with NewJeans remains valid. (Sources: Yonhap News pt.1, pt.2, Star News) The Korea Herald: 'Ador’s dismissal of former CEO Min Hee-jin not a breach of contract,’ court rules actively updating! Looking Ahead: October 31: Next hearing for Belift Lab vs. MHJ November 7: Next hearing for Source Music vs. MHJ (w/KakaoTalk messages adopted into evidence) November 27: Next hearing for HYBE vs. MHJ (Additional questioning for MHJ) December 18: HYBE vs. MHJ (Last chance for statements/evidence) Ongoing Legal Complaints/Investigations: HYBE's report to the Financial Supervisory Service (FSS) regarding potential insider trading by ADOR management (Korea JoongAng) HYBE's complaint against Min Hee Jin for 'breach of trust' (Yonhap) Belift Lab's complaint against Min Hee Jin for defamation (Soompi) and additionally for business interference (The Korea Herald) SOURCE MUSIC's lawsuit against Min Hee Jin for damages in regards to the disruption of business/defamation of LE SSERAFIM (Korea JoongAng) and additionally regarding alleged false claims by MHJ for the launch strategy of N Team/NewJeans (Soompi) British band Shakatak's plagiarism claim against NewJeans' 'Bubble Gum' (Yonhap) Min Hee Jin and HYBE executives filed reports against each other back-to-back (Soompi and Korea JoongAng) MV Director Shin Woo Seok filed a lawsuit against ADOR CEO Kim Joo Young and ADOR VP Lee Do Kyung for defamation. (Korea JoongAng) MHJ's lawsuits against Belift Lab's Kim Tae Ho for defamation (Yonhap), HYBE CCO Park Tae Hee and PR Director Cho for breach of duty (Yonhap), and HYBE executives and Dispatch reporters for defamation. (Soompi) (One or both of these might be re-statements of earlier suits.) “While we respect the court’s judgment, it is impossible to return to ADOR and continue normal entertainment activities given that the relationship of trust with ADOR has already completely collapsed.” Full official statement from NewJeans’ five members Hello, this is Sejong LLC, legal counsel for Minji, Hanni, Danielle, Haerin, and Hyein. Today, the Seoul Central District Court delivered a first-instance ruling in the case filed by ADOR Co., Ltd. (“ADOR”) against the members seeking confirmation that the exclusive contracts are valid, holding that the exclusive contracts are valid. The members respect the court’s decision; however, given that the relationship of trust with ADOR has already completely broken down, it is our position that returning to ADOR and continuing normal entertainment activities is impossible. Accordingly, the members will immediately appeal the first-instance ruling. We ask the appellate court to once again comprehensively review the facts to date and the legal principles regarding termination of the exclusive contracts, and to render a wise judgment. Lastly, we express our sincere gratitude to the fans who have waited a long time and continued to support us. Thank you. Sejong LLC submitted by /u/Yujin-Ha [link] [comments]

So the court has ruled in favor of ADOR in the lawsuit and confirmed that the contract remains in effect. Basically, the court rejected all the claims made from NJ's side, including the argument that the dismissal of formal ADOR CEO Min initiated a breach of contract and that the breakdown of trust between the two parties justified termination. The court said "Min's dismissal alone doesn't suggest a disruption in management or prove that ADOR is incapable of carrying out its duties. Also, there's no clause in the contract that mandates Min must remain in charge of ADOR." They added, "Even if she was removed from the CEO position, she could've continued her producer duties and a CEO position was not necessary to fulfill those responsibilities." NewJeans are required to continue their activities under ADOR and bear the costs of the lawsuit, the Seoul Central District Court ruled: “It is difficult to view the defendants (NewJeans) engaging in entertainment activities with the plaintiff (ADOR) as being against their free will or as forcing them into exclusive contract activities (...) The exclusive contract signed between NewJeans and ADOR on April 21, 2022, is valid. The defendants shall bear the litigation costs.” submitted by /u/Yujin-Ha [link] [comments]
